Dear families of Battle Ground Public Schools,

Thank you for your patience during these difficult times. In my 38 years of public education, I have never experienced anything like this. There is certainly no playbook for how to deal with this worldwide pandemic. However, as a district, we are committed to doing all we can to help our families get through this crisis.

In the few days that we’ve been closed, our first priority has been to coordinate the distribution of lunches and breakfasts to our students. Just today we served meals to nearly 800 students.

The district is also developing plans to provide childcare for first responders and healthcare workers who have no other resources.

We would appreciate your continued patience as we develop additional supports. We understand that in addition to meal service and childcare, our families are eager for resources that will enable our students to continue learning at home. Putting such resources together in a way that will benefit all students takes time, creative thinking and problem solving, especially in an environment where social distancing is the norm and staff are restricted as to how we can provide those resources.

In the weeks to come, we will be working with our teachers to provide online learning opportunities for our students and ways for our teachers to connect and engage with families. We realize that online learning is not the optimal option for all students, and are working to develop a tiered model of support with the goal that all students would benefit from our modified instructional delivery system.

Update Contact Information
Today, we need all families to make sure that your contact information (email and phone number) is correct in Skyward Family Access. This will help educators contact you as online learning ramps up. To update your phone and email, please log in to Skyward and click Student Info in the left column. Then click Request Changes for [child], and in the drop down menu choose Family Information. Update your information and click Save. Please do this for one child, and we will make sure the information is updated for all of your children in our schools.
